Common Cooling And Heating Issues



If you're experiencing heating and cooling problems, there are a number of typical problems that you ought to be aware of.

One of the most constant issues is a dirty or stopped up air filter. When the filter obtains unclean, it restricts air flow, making your HVAC system job harder and much less effectively.

One more usual concern is thermostat breakdowns. A malfunctioning thermostat can bring about temperature inconsistencies and pain.

Reduced refrigerant degrees can also trigger troubles, as it impacts the cooling process and can lead to not enough cooling.

In addition, unclean coils can decrease the system's efficiency, making it work more difficult to cool down or warm your space.

Finally, electrical troubles such as damaged circuitry or blown merges can create the HVAC system to breakdown.

Upkeep Techniques for Long-lasting HVAC Performance



Routine maintenance is necessary for guaranteeing long-lasting efficiency of your a/c system. By executing a couple of easy methods, you can boost the performance and long life of your a/c device.



To start with, make certain to consistently clean or replace the air filters. Stopped up filters limit airflow and compel the system to function harder, leading to raised power usage and potential breakdowns.
